Navigating the Different Slot Types
Within the world of slots, there's a vast landscape of different types to explore. Classic slots often mimic the traditional fruit machines found in land-based casinos, featuring simple gameplay and limited features. Video slots, on the other hand, are more complex, boasting stunning graphics, immersive sound effects, and a wealth of bonus rounds and special symbols. Progressive jackpot slots represent another exciting category, where a portion of each wager contributes to a growing jackpot that can reach life-changing sums. Megaways slots are also gaining popularity, offering thousands of ways to win on each spin thanks to their dynamic reel modification mechanic. Choosing the right slot type depends on individual preferences and risk tolerance.
| Game Type | Volatility | RTP Range (Approximate) | Key Features |
|---|---|---|---|
| Classic Slots | Low to Medium | 95% – 97% | Simple gameplay, traditional symbols |
| Video Slots | Low to High | 96% – 99% | Advanced graphics, bonus rounds, special symbols |
| Progressive Jackpot Slots | Medium to High | Variable, often lower base RTP | Large, growing jackpots |
| Megaways Slots | Medium to High | 96% – 97% | Thousands of ways to win, dynamic reels |
Before diving into any game, it’s crucial to familiarize yourself with its rules and paytable. The paytable outlines the winning combinations, payout amounts, and any special features or bonus rounds. Utilizing demo versions, when available, allows players to practice and refine their strategies without risking real money.

Understanding Wagering Requirements and Terms
Wagering requirements, also known as playthrough requirements, are a critical aspect of bonus terms and conditions. These requirements specify the number of times players must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ount) before they can withdraw any associated win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means players must wager 30 times the bonus amount before they can cash out. Other important terms to consider include maximum bet limits, game restrictions, and expiration dates. Some bonuses may only be valid for specific games, while others may have a maximum bet size allowed while playing with bonus funds. Failing to adhere to these terms can result in the forfeiture of bonus funds and any associated winnings. Always read the fine print before accepting any bonus offer.

Recognizing the Signs of Problem Gambling
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, affecting not only your finances but also your relationships and overall well-being.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is the first step towards seeking help. These signs may include gambling more than you can afford to lose, lying to others about your gambling habits, experiencing anxiety or irritability when not gambling, and neglecting personal responsibilities in favor of gambling.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, there are numerous resources available to provide support and assistance. Organizations like the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ous offer confidential help and guidance.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ness.

Advanced Strategies for Experienced Players
As players gain experience, they may explore more advanced strategies to optimize their gameplay. This includes learning basic strategy for games like blackjack and video poker, understanding variance and bankroll management, and researching different betting systems. In blackjack, basic strategy charts provide optimal decisions based on the player’s hand and the dealer’s upcard. Video poker offers some of the highest RTP percentages in the casino, but requires strategic play to maximize winnings. Bankroll management involves carefully allocating funds to minimize risk and maximize longevity. Understanding variance, or the degree of fluctuation in results, is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ding impulsive decisions.
